Understanding the 1962 France 20 Centimes Coin

The 1962 France 20 centimes coin was minted during a transitional period in French monetary history. This copper-aluminum-nickel coin features the iconic Marianne design, symbolizing the French Republic. The coin’s standard specifications include a diameter of 23.5mm and a weight of 4 grams, making it easily recognizable among French decimal coinage.

During 1962, France was undergoing significant political and economic changes under President Charles de Gaulle’s leadership. The monetary system was stable, and these 20 centimes coins were widely circulated throughout the country, serving as essential small denomination currency for daily transactions.

Factors Affecting 1962 20 Centimes Coin Value

Coin Type and Rarity

The most significant factor determining 1962 20 centimes coin value is whether the coin is a standard circulation strike or a special ESSAI (trial) version. This distinction can mean the difference between a coin worth pennies and one worth hundreds of dollars.

Condition and Grading

Professional coin grading plays a crucial role in valuation. Coins are typically graded on a scale from Poor (P-1) to Perfect Mint State (MS-70), with higher grades commanding premium prices. The difference between a circulated coin and an uncirculated specimen can be substantial.

Market Demand

Collector interest, historical significance, and market trends all influence pricing. French numismatics has a dedicated following, particularly for coins from significant historical periods like the early 1960s.

Circulated 1962 20 Centimes Coin Values

Standard Market Prices

Circulated 1962 France 20 centimes coins are relatively common and typically hold modest values. These coins show signs of wear from circulation, including scratches, discoloration, and smoothed edges from handling.

Current market data indicates:

  • Good condition: Approximately $0.12 – $0.50
  • Fine condition: $0.50 – $1.00
  • Very Fine condition: $1.00 – $3.00
  • Extremely Fine condition: $3.00 – $8.00

Online Marketplace Pricing

Popular online platforms like eBay regularly feature these coins with varying price points. Recent listings show circulated examples ranging from under a dollar to several dollars, with one notable listing at $3.87 including free shipping. However, prices can fluctuate based on seller location, shipping costs, and market conditions.

ESSAI Coins: The Premium Category

What Are ESSAI Coins?

ESSAI coins represent trial strikes produced by the French Mint for testing purposes. These coins are marked with the word “ESSAI” and were never intended for general circulation. Their limited production numbers make them significantly more valuable than standard circulation coins.

ESSAI Coin Characteristics

ESSAI versions of the 1962 20 centimes coin feature:

  • Clear “ESSAI” marking on the coin surface
  • Superior strike quality with sharper details
  • Limited production numbers
  • Special handling during minting process
  • Collector-focused distribution

Current ESSAI Market Values

The 1962 20 centimes coin value for ESSAI specimens commands premium pricing:

  • Standard ESSAI condition: $150 – $250
  • High-grade ESSAI: $200 – $300+
  • Perfect ESSAI specimens: $300 – $500+

Recent market examples include a 1962 France 20 Centimes Marianne ESSAI listed for $206.70, demonstrating the substantial premium these special strikes command over regular circulation coins.

Professional Grading Impact on Values

Understanding Coin Grading

Professional grading services like PCGS (Professional Coin Grading Service) and NGC (Numismatic Guaranty Corporation) provide standardized condition assessments that significantly impact market values.

Graded Coin Premium Examples

Professional grading can dramatically increase 1962 20 centimes coin value:

  • MS64 (Mint State 64): Approximately $210.60
  • FDC65 (Fleur de Coin 65): Around $140.12
  • Higher grades: Can command even greater premiums
